The temperature of asphalt mix during its laying out is not homogeneous. Apart from the aspect of the mass cooling during its transportation, the losses of heat are a result of climatic and weather conditions (the temperature and air humidity, wind, rainfall, etc.) the operation and manner of rollers compaction (their type, frequency of passes, etc.) water (technological and that contained in lower layers of the structure) and the location of the profile. Based on the rights, which govern the processes of heat exchange, one may anticipate the distribution of the temperature in a layer. This facilitates a proper planning of the process of compaction and getting required densities.
